supRNurs wrote:Rephrased: Has anyone gotten into the repository without getting the "understood" message?


I don't think you can because you don't have the right set of phrases.
Correct me if I am wrong, but ...

Example: If the scroll you read was SAF , you would have these phrases
"I'm the food specialist for your herbivorous workers."
"I'm here to prepare food for your Elephante workers."
"You guys should drink some more water before you get heat stroke."
"Have you thought about triple-glazing your windows? It's fun and functional!"
"I'm here with the royal census. You're not a Ruki! Get out of my way!"

(of which the correct for a SAF statue would be #4. )

If you have a RAH statue NONE will work for you. You need the RA phrases. You need to read the RA scroll to get them. Then select the correct RA saying.

I switched my active pet during the time it was carrying sand back. I didn't change my waiting time. My first pile of sand I got with my pet with agility of 31. It took about 2,5 hours. After that I tried with my pet with the highest agility (78 ) and it took little over an hour.

The waiting time does not change if you change active pets during the waiting time. I guess a certain amount of time starts ticking away when you grab a hand full of sand. That time remains the same even if you change to a pet with higher agility.
